The French are called, this Sunday, April 24, 2022 in the second round of the presidential election, to decide between two projects and two visions of the world that everything opposes.

The two candidates in the running, who qualified in the first round on April 10, are the outgoing president Emmanuel Macron (La République en Marche – LREM) and the far-right candidate Marine Le Pen (National Rally – RN). As in 2017, Emmanuel Macron is the favorite against Marine Le Pen. But this time an earthquake cannot be ruled out.

Whoever obtains the majority of the votes cast this Sunday becomes President of the Republic for the next 5 years. Polling stations are open everywhere in France between 8 a.m. and 7 p.m. and until 8 p.m. in major cities.
